Hi oggzee,

I send just few word report some thing that doesn't work (if I well understood?)

My Wii is in PAL (50Hz) & (16/9)

When I run CFG USB loader v31c in consol mode there is a black strip at the bottom of the screen (roughly 9% of the height)

If I switch in Gui mode the screen is well filled (100% of the height).

It doesn’t matter if I come from the channel forwarder or from the homebrew channel.

If I change the setting to Pal (50Hz) & (4/3) the problem still there. (I think it's normal)

If I change the setting to Pal (60Hz) & (16/9 or 4/3) the problem is NOT there.
